JBL 4349vsWharfedale Elysian 2

The JBL 4349 stands 73.7 cm tall — about 3.7 cm more than the Wharfedale Elysian 2 at 70.0 cm. On footprint the JBL 4349 is the wider cabinet (45.0 cm versus 30.3 cm). At 91 dB against 89 dB, the JBL 4349 is the easier load to drive and plays louder from the same amplifier. The JBL 4349 reaches deeper in the bass, down to 32 Hz versus 35 Hz. Low frequencies come from a 300 mm cone on the JBL 4349 and a 220 mm cone on the Wharfedale Elysian 2. On price, the JBL 4349 sits higher — about $8,250 a pair against $6,995 for the Wharfedale Elysian 2.
